An antique 19th-century Central Asian low-grade silver amulet pendant. Presumably a Boytumar from Western Kasakhstan. Boytumar is a cylindrical amulet inside of which a piece of paper with Quranic text were placed. This lot is a cylinder with etched floral surface, multiple fitting loops on the sides, and chain. The lot also includes a wheat chain necklace. Total Weight: 111 grams. Oriental Decor, Metalwork, Islamic Religious Accessories, Amulets And Talismans.
